  1. 1 Whether the Plaintiff has acquired title to land parcel Kisumu/Kogony/2599 by adverse possession.
  2. 2 Whether the Defendant's title to the suit land has been extinguished by operation of law.

Ratio Decidendi

The court found that the Plaintiff had been in open, exclusive, peaceful, and uninterrupted possession and use of the suit land since 1980. The Defendant became the registered owner in 2001, but took no action to assert his rights for over 19 years. The Plaintiff's evidence was uncontroverted and supported by documentary and witness testimony. The court held that the Plaintiff met all legal requirements for adverse possession under Kenyan law, including the statutory period, nature of possession, and absence of the Defendant's consent or license. Orders

  • A declaration that the Plaintiff has acquired title to land parcel No. Kisumu/Kogony/2599 measuring approximately 0.48 Ha by adverse possession.
  • A declaration that the Defendant’s title to the suit land has been extinguished by operation of law.
